Career Counseling therapists in Detroit-Shoreway, Ohio Statistics
Career Counseling therapists in Detroit-Shoreway, Ohio average 16 years of experience and charge around $208 per session. 100% offer online sessions. The top treatment approaches are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T) (79%), Acceptance & Commitment Therapy (ACT) (42%), and Solution-Focused Brief Therapy (SFBT) (40%).
